Rockland is a bi-lingual small town located about 40 km East of Ottawa that is part of the city of Clarnece-Rockland and is part of the National Capital Region. Founded in 1868 as a parish, the town got its start when William Cameron Edwards opened a saw mill the same year. Prior to that, the area was wilderness that farmers cleared for farming. Driven by the expansion of the Grand Trunk Railroad in 1888, the town began to increase with the ability to transport wood and merchandise. In 1908, a second railroad was constructed to connect Ottawa and Hawkesbury further driving population growth. This allowed area people to commute to Ottawa for goods and services and return home the same day for just 75 cents. The saw mill closed in 1926 due to economic turmoil caused from World War I, and saw the population move to neighboring towns for work. Economic recovery began in 1939 with the start of World War II and the population grew as soldiers returned from war. Throughout the 1970’s Rockland hovered around 3500 residents, but has grown significantly since the turn of the century to a population of about 11,100.

While small in population, Rockland is a hot bed for hockey. Rockland is the home to the Canada International Hockey Academy. This is a secondary prep school academy that blends academic excellence with hockey excellence. The challenging prep-school setting is the ideal learning environment for student-athletes to succeed in school and hockey. The educational experience is second to none and the hockey experience is just as important. The athletes get access to world class facilities, coaching and training. Since 2011, this academy has trained many future stars in professional hockey including NHL players.  

Rockland is also a fishing hotbed with its proximity to the Ontario River. There are fishing tours, rental boats or fish from the bank. The river is known for walleye, pike, musky and channel catfish.

The Clarence-Rockland Museum has been open since 2010. In the site of the former Ste-Famille school located at 687 Laurier St, Rockland, Ontario, the building was originally erected in 1909. It features 9 rooms housing pictures, documents, ancient books, 78 rpm records, military medals, tools, etc.

Rockland is also home to the Joël Gauthier skatepark. The Park allows amateur skateboarders, roller bladders and BMX riders to practice their sports in a safe environment. The Park is a victim of its success and is in need a expansion due to the popularity.
